Top Web Development Trends and Programming Languages for 2024: What Your Business Needs to Know
Top web development trends for 2024 with Digitalindiaadd. Learn how JavaScript frameworks, WebAssembly, TypeScript, CMS and AI can boost your business.
In today's fast-paced digital business space, if you do not stay ahead of the race, you miss out big time. Moving towards 2024, business interactions and customer behaviors are equally going to be directly proportional to the emerging trends and technologies in web development. You're prepared to shape your future with Digitalindiaadd, the best website designing company in Bangalore. Here's what businesses will embrace in 2024 with the top trends in web development and programming languages.
Embracing Modern JavaScript Frameworks
Why JavaScript Frameworks Matter
JavaScript frameworks are changing how websites are built and experienced. The most critical in building dynamic and attractive user interfaces, which easily enhance visitor retention, are React.js, Vue.js, and Angular.
- React.js: Due to its component-based architecture, React.js allows developing faster and more responsive user experiences. Newer updates to React will make the interactions even smoother and engage the user more—in other words, Concurrent Mode.
- Vue.js: Vue 3 has greatly simplified the ways of development by implementing the Composition API, making it easier to handle complex state and logic, ensuring better scalability, and maintainability of websites which companies maintain.
- Angular: The robust features of Angular make it perfect for large-scale applications. Its recent performance optimizations guarantee a fast, speedy website, even with its growing dimension.
How It Benefits Your Business
This helps us to develop a website using these frameworks so that loading is fast, performances are neat, and the user experience is rich; therefore, your customers will be able to interact with your brand seamlessly and effortlessly, which will lead to higher customer satisfaction and retention.
Making Use of WebAssembly for Performance
What is WebAssembly?
WebAssembly is an emerging technology that executes code in the browser at near-native performance. Its multilanguage interoperability can greatly intensify the speed of your web applications.
Why It Is Important
- Boosting Performance: WebAssembly enables the execution of in-browser innovations seamlessly throughout the web for strong capabilities, including ultrahigh-efficiency applications and tools that operate based on real-time information processing.
- Versatile: WebAssembly can run codes in any language, even C, C++, and, dare I say, even Rust, which makes the web very adaptive.
How Can WebAssembly Help Your Business
Adding WebAssembly to your website can optimize loading time for your users and ensure that your website responds better. This can particularly help in case your application requires handling extensive data and performing heavy-duty calculation in real time.
Use TypeScript
Why TypeScript is a Necessity
TypeScript is a superset of JavaScript that adds a static type to the language. It catches errors beforehand and helps in improving the quality of code. It is on the rise to become a language that is taken in the wheel within web development projects when this is on a massive scale.
Advantages
Error Reduction: Thus, static typing tries to look for issues even before they crop up, at the development stage, bringing down the changes of bugs in the final product.
- Enhanced Maintainability: The features of Typescript will leverage better handling of the code, which is very critical for consistent maintenance and scaling of your website.
How Typescript Can Improve Your Website
We can write much more reliable and maintainable code by using TypeScript and void many moving bugs along the way. This results in a more robust and secure website
Deconstructing Serverless Architecture
What do we mean by Serverless Architecture?
The main idea of serverless is building and operating applications without handling servers. Services such as AWS Lambda, Azure Functions, and Google Cloud Functions handle server management. Developers can focus entirely on creating features.
Advantages of Serverless
The first is great economy—run and pay for the actual expensed time your code takes to be executed, thus saving significantly by expense type.
The second is scalability. The platform is serverless and will scale with precision under the load generated by the incoming traffic.
Discussion Focus: Given concerns resting with the provider about infrastructure, we need to be more focused on developing features and enhancements on your website.
Why Serverless Architecture Benefits Your Business
Serverless computing allows your website to scale and become cost-effective if there are traffic spikes and for complex applications. Your website scales with your business in case of an increase in user activity to provide a smooth experience with ease.
Integrating AI Research and Machine Learning
AI and ML in Web Development
Web development is getting increasingly an extension of artificial intelligence and machine learning, molding ways for web development in very personalized and smarter ways, respectively. These are the technologies that are going to change how your users interact with your website.
Key Uses
Personalization: AI can give an analysis of the behavior of the user, hence enabling the production of content and recommendations that are customized so that they increase their engagements and satisfaction.
Automation: On the other hand, the ML algorithm can automate tasks, hence reducing tasks like customer support, data analysis, and content management. This also minimizes the operation of several human-operated features and increases their efficiency.
How Implementing AI/ML in Your Business Will Be Beneficial
The implementation of AI/ML into your website will make it more engaging and personalized for users. These techs will automate routines and give you precious insights, meaning you will have the time to concentrate on strategic growth and achieving customer satisfaction.
Conclusion
It's important to stay in line with the competition, having all the latest features in web development and technology today. At Digitalindiaadd - 104/1, 6th Cross, 560029, 2nd Main Rd, Tavarekere, Bengaluru, Karnataka 560029 or you can Call Us - +91 6360807351, the best website designing company in Bangalore, we intend to harness these advancements to help make your business a success online.
From modern JavaScript frameworks and WebAssembly to TypeScript and Serverless architecture, we bring all of the new technologies together in providing the most efficient, scalable, and smart websites. We would make sure to hit your online presence out of the park if given the opportunity to work with your business. Let's work together to make these trends transform into definite results for your business.
What's Your Reaction?